Trimac Transportation Enters Into New Contract With Provident Energy

Trimac Transportation Ltd. (TMA.TO) announced that it has entered into a new contract to haul a significant new volume of NGL's or Natural Gas Liquids on behalf of Provident Energy Ltd. (PVE.TO,PVX) in northeastern British Columbia.

The contract builds on Trimac's existing relationship with Provident that dates back to August 2003. The hauling will be operated out of Trimac's Dawson Creek, British Columbia facility and is expected to commence in the second quarter of 2012 and run through to March 2014.

The contract is expected to generate $16 million in revenue over the term of the contract.
